Remarks I had just turned off Lower Richland Blvd onto Quail Creek Drive into our subdivision. About half way to our street, out my window (drivers)--seemingly parallel to the road I was on-- I noticed a light streaming. I realized it probably was a "shooting star" like I had seen about 3 and a half years ago. However, this one appeared mostly blue (not all white like then. It appeared in a clear area over houses before disappearing. I am not sure if it "disappeared" because it was hid by more trees or not. It wasnt super bright, but a shade of light blue, seeming to be long. Thank you.
